For a year Abri and five other women have found themselves trapped on a lonely planet, after their shuttle crashes on its way to Ulsy. They have fled Earth and the fiery rubble it has become. The crash has left Abri deaf and hurting with her aloneness. When sound becomes nothing, her other senses heighten, especially when they encounter two huge, handsome aliens.
Raiden has seen human women, but on his planet females are few and far between. He and his warrior mate, Cace, can’t believe their good luck when they stumble across six of them on a deserted planet. The little deaf female, Abri, catches Raiden’s heart the moment her essence seeps into his skin. He must have her. Their healing waters or his shield will cure her strange malady once they have mated. Or will it?

Born and raised in Ontario, C. L. Scholey developed her passion for writing through her love of reading books as a child. Her first book was contracted in Oct 2009 the very same month her first grand son was born. C. L. Scholey still lives in Ontario, in a rural community with her husband and daughter.

Overall: Abri and a few other woman crash land on a planet on there way to Ulys. They spend a year there , until one night a ship lands and saves them. When Abri first meets Raiden she can't hear him because the crash made her deaf, but once they mate, she gets half her hearing back and he gets half of his taken away. At first Raiden and Corba are both upset about it because in Cobra's eyes that makes Raiden weak, but after a few weeks Raiden is able to sense things that no one else can. After some scaring moments at the end Raiden and Abri become a couple to be reckoned with.

Pros: I really liked how Abri & Raiden connected with the hearing lose and finding a middle ground and making that so much more than what you had before. At first it was hard for them and than everyday seemed to bring that closer and showed what the true love was really about.

Cons: In most of these stories I don't care for Corba and how he treats the women that are boarding his ship. I get that he has to be watchful of everyone because he is in charged of everyone, but he is just a little too much for me at times and how he reacts to certain situations.

When I picked up book one on a whim I thought it was fun, and acceptable for a new writer. By the time I read the fourth book I was greatly impressed with the author's growth and was amazed at how the story had evolved from sci-fi fluff to plot driven romance. Unfortunatley, Engulf took a step back and was more on par with the first book in the series; Light on story, and characters that I felt like I never fully got to know.

If I had to guess I would say the publisher/fans were demanding another book too soon, leaving the author under pressure and eventually leading to the release of sub-par material.

I hope Scholey takes her time with the next installment and brings back the spark that I found in books 2-4 :(

*Let me clarify that I don't discourage anyone from reading the New World series, they're great reads in the 'mars needs women' trope. I read a lot of sci-fi romance so I know it's hard to find good ones. Compared to others (of the same genre) Engulf would probably rate a 5, but I'm rating based on what I know Scholey can produce, and I know this isn't her best :(
